欢迎光临
我们一直在努力

怎么找到云服务器上的数据库

当然可以。以下是关于如何找到云服务器上的数据库的详细文章提纲和导言部分。虽然不能一次性给出6000字的完整文章,但我会为你提供一个结构化的框架和一些主要内容,这样你可以在此基础上扩展到完整的篇幅。

### 如何找到云服务器上的数据库

#### 引言随着云计算的普及,越来越多的企业和开发者选择将他们的数据库托管在云服务器上。云数据库提供了高可用性、可扩展性和灵活性,这使得它们在现代应用开发中变得至关重要。然而,很多人仍然对如何找到和管理云服务器上的数据库感到困惑。本文将为您提供一个详细的指南,帮助您理解如何寻找云服务器上的数据库,确保其顺利运行并进行有效管理。

#### 目录1. 云服务器及数据库概述 – 1.1 云服务器的定义 – 1.2 数据库类型 – 1.3 云数据库的优势

2. 如何连接到云服务器 – 2.1 获取云服务器的访问权限 – 2.2 使用SSH连接到云服务器 – 2.3 通过控制台访问数据库

3. 确定数据库的位置 – 3.1 常见数据库管理系统及其存储路径 – 3.2 使用命令行查找数据库位置 – 3.3 数据库配置文件

4. 使用数据库管理工具 – 4.1 常见的数据库管理工具(如phpMyAdmin, pgAdmin等) – 4.2 通过工具查找数据库 – 4.3 数据库管理工具的使用教程

5. 数据库连接字符串及其配置 – 5.1 理解连接字符串 – 5.2 如何获取连接字符串 – 5.3 连接字符串的安全性

6. 数据备份与恢复 – 6.1 备份的重要性 – 6.2 如何备份数据库 – 6.3 数据恢复的方法

7. 常见问题与解决方案 – 7.1 连接失败的常见原因 – 7.2 数据库权限问题 – 7.3 性能优化建议

8. 总结 – 8.1 关键要点回顾 – 8.2 未来展望与云数据库趋势

### 1. 云服务器及数据库概述

#### 1.1 云服务器的定义云服务器是基于云计算技术的虚拟化服务器,可以供用户在互联网上使用。相较于传统的物理服务器,云服务器具有更高的灵活性和可扩展性,用户可以根据需求快速增加或减少资源。

#### 1.2 数据库类型在云环境中,常见的数据库类型包括关系型数据库(如MySQL、PostgreSQL)和非关系型数据库(如MongoDB、Redis)。不同类型的数据库适用于不同的应用场景,开发者需根据需求选择合适的数据库类型。

#### 1.3 云数据库的优势云数据库不仅可以降低IT基础设施的成本,还可以提高数据库的可用性和恢复能力。此外,云服务提供商通常会提供自动备份和高可用性解决方案,使得数据风险降到最低。

### 2. 如何连接到云服务器

#### 2.1 获取云服务器的访问权限在连接到云服务器之前,您需要确保您拥有适当的访问权限。这通常包括云服务提供商生成的密钥或密码。根据具体的云服务,您可以在管理控制台中查看和管理访问权限。

#### 2.2 使用SSH连接到云服务器连接到大多数云服务器的典型方法是通过SSH(Secure Shell)。使用终端(Linux或macOS)或SSH客户端(Windows)来输入命令。基础命令格式如下:“`bashssh username@server_ip_address“`确保使用相应的用户名和IP地址替换上述示例。

#### 2.3 通过控制台访问数据库某些云服务提供商提供了基于Web的控制台,您可以通过浏览器访问。这种方式通常简便直观,适合新手用户。登录后,查找与“数据库”或“数据服务”相关的选项即可。

### 3. 确定数据库的位置

#### 3.1 常见数据库管理系统及其存储路径数据库的存储路径因操作系统和数据库管理系统(DBMS)不同而异。例如,在MySQL中,数据通常存储在 `/var/lib/mysql` 目录下。了解这种文件路径有助于直接访问数据库文件。

#### 3.2 使用命令行查找数据库位置在Linux环境中,您可以使用命令行工具查找数据库位置。例如使用以下MySQL命令来确认当前数据库:“`sqlSHOW DATABASES;“`然后可以根据需要进入特定数据库。

#### 3.3 数据库配置文件数据库配置文件通常包含数据库的位置及其他配置。以MySQL为例,配置文件通常位于 `/etc/my.cnf` 或 `/etc/mysql/my.cnf`,您可以通过这些文件查看数据库的存储设置。

### 4. 使用数据库管理工具

#### 4.1 常见的数据库管理工具多种图形化工具可用于管理数据库,例如:– **phpMyAdmin**(适用于MySQL)– **pgAdmin**(适用于PostgreSQL)– **MongoDB Compass**(适用于MongoDB)

#### 4.2 通过工具查找数据库使用数据库管理工具,登录后,工具会显示服务器上所有的数据库,您可以通过菜单直接访问需要的数据库。

#### 4.3 数据库管理工具的使用教程每种工具通常都有良好的文档支持,通过官方文档学习如何使用这些工具,可以提高管理效率。

### 5. 数据库连接字符串及其配置

#### 5.1 理解连接字符串连接字符串是连接数据库所必需的,它通常包含数据库类型、IP地址、端口、用户名和密码等信息。

#### 5.2 如何获取连接字符串连接字符串的格式通常是:“`mysql://username:password@hostname:port/database“`确保根据您的设置正确替换这些字段。

#### 5.3 连接字符串的安全性保护连接字符串的安全对于数据安全至关重要。常见做法是避免将敏感信息硬编码到应用中,而是使用环境变量或安全存储服务。

### 6. 数据备份与恢复

#### 6.1 备份的重要性定期备份数据库可防止数据丢失,因此对于任何生产环境来说都是一项重要的最佳实践。

#### 6.2 如何备份数据库您可以使用如下命令备份MySQL数据库:“`bashmysqldump -u username -p database_name > backup.sql“`

#### 6.3 数据恢复的方法恢复数据库时,您可以使用如下命令:“`bashmysql -u username -p database_name < backup.sql“`

### 7. 常见问题与解决方案

#### 7.1 连接失败的常见原因连接失败的原因可能包括错误的IP地址、账号或密码,README 文件通常包含常见的连接问题解决方案。

#### 7.2 数据库权限问题确保拥有创建和管理数据库所需的权限,必要时可以联系管理员调整权限设置。

#### 7.3 性能优化建议定期监控数据库性能,合理配置索引和查询计划可以显著提高数据库的响应速度。

### 8. 总结

#### 8.1 关键要点回顾本文详细讨论了如何找到并管理云服务器上的数据库,希望能够帮助到读者。

#### 8.2 未来展望与云数据库趋势云数据库技术持续发展,未来将涌现更多创新,企业应关注这些变化以最大程度地利用云技术。

这个结构化的框架为深入探讨云数据库及其管理提供了一个基础。你可以在每个部分进行详细扩展,并结合更多实例、图表或代码示例,逐步丰富内容,达到6000字的要求。

赞(0) 打赏
未经允许不得转载:九八云安全 » 怎么找到云服务器上的数据库

评论 抢沙发